1. Overview of the Polish Driver's Licensing System
Poland offers various classes of chauffeur's licenses, with each class correlating to various lorry types. The system is regulated by the Polish federal government, ensuring that security and competence are upheld among drivers. The main categories include:
| License Class | Automobile Type |
|---|---|
| AM | Mopeds and little scooters |
| A, A1 | Motorcycles |
| B | Cars and trucks (approximately 3.5 loads) |
| C | Trucks and heavy cars |
| D | Buses |

2. Eligibility Criteria
Before beginning the application process, individuals need to ensure they meet the criteria for acquiring a Polish chauffeur's license. Secret eligibility requirements consist of:
- Must be at least 18 years old (or 17 for category A1 and B under particular conditions)
- Possession of a valid recognition document (passport or national ID)
- Completion of a motorist education course
- Passing the theoretical and useful driving tests
